9 An increasing trend has been observed where several explanations have been proposed; larger infant size, increase in instrumental deliveries, improved diagnostic accuracy, and changed clinical practice of management of second stage of delivery. 9 , 10 Despite OASIS being recognized as a significant cause of both long‐ and short‐term morbidity there is no international consensus regarding the use of preventive measures.
